A Match Object is an object containing information about the search and the result.ExampleGet your own Python Server Do a search that will return a Match Object: import retxt = "The rain in Spain"x = re.search("
1,使用compile()编译正则表达式 大多数re模块函数都可以作为regex对象的方法。建议对模式进行预编译。 2,匹配对象和group()、groups()方法 match()、和search()被成功调用后返回一种对象类型-匹配对象。匹配对象有两个主要方法:group()和groups()。group()方法或者返回所有匹配对象或是根据要求返回某个特定自组。gr...
首先,让我们来看一个简单的示例,使用正则表达式来匹配一个字符串中的特定子串。 python import re # 定义一个要匹配的字符串 text = "Hello, my name is John Doe. I live in New York City." # 定义一个正则表达式模式,匹配单词"John" pattern = "John" yeluncn.com/fn45f20/ m.yeluncn.com/8xz9...
Python代码内容,保存成lab4.py。 import re regex = (r'.*VlanId = (\d+), ' r'MacAddress = \S+, ' r'Original-Port = (\S+), ' r'Flapping port = (\S+)\.') ports = set() with open('log.txt') as f: for line in f: match = re.match(regex, line) if match: vlan =...
constcontent="程序员一鸣88是一个非常优秀的66程序员"constregex=/\d+/gconstresult=content.match(regex)console.log(JSON.stringify(result)) 在这个例子中,我们使用match方法提取了字符串中的所有数字。由于正则表达式包含g标志,match方法返回了一个包含所有匹配结果的数组。
raw string就是用'r'作为字符串的前缀,如 r"\n":表示两个字符"\"和"n",而不是换行符了。Python中写正则表达式时推荐使用这种形式。 绝大多数正则表达式操作与 模块级函数或RegexObject方法 一样都能达到同样的目的。而且不需要你一开始就编译正则表达式对象,但是不能使用一些实用的微调参数。
获取python中字符串的第一个匹配项。 如何从AlertDialog获取setMultiChoiceItems项? 从向量r中的元素查找第一个匹配项 如何仅获取具有多个值的匹配项? 从CURL grep调用中获取第一个匹配 如何使用LINQ从ZipArchive中获取第一个匹配的文件? 如何从access数据库中获取组合框项的匹配值? Compare-Object从第一个对象...
我们发现,虽然Python为外面提供了re模块供我们使用,但是功能太弱,远远无法满足我们的使用,所以我们需要继续学习正则的其他知识。 首先我们来看看正则的单个字符的匹配是如何完成的。 表1.常用的元字符 实例如下: re.match(".","A")运行结果:<_sre.SRE_Match object; span=(0, 1), match='A'> ...
零次或一次匹配 非贪婪匹配Python正则 re.escape() 函数Python正则 re.finditer() 检索Python正则 re.fullmatch(string[, pos[, endpos]]) 全部匹配Python正则 定位点总结Python正则 标志 flags=re.DEBUGPython正则 插入符 ^ 行头符Python正则 (?flags:RE) 标志表达式Python正则 数量词总结Python正则 内联标记Python...
File "/usr/local/lib/python3.11/site-packages/pytube/cipher.py", line 296, in get_throttling_function_name raise RegexMatchError(pytube.exceptions.RegexMatchError: get_throttling_function_name: could not find match for multiple System information Python version 3.11 Pytube version 15.0.0 pip ins...